Israeli Army Launches New Wave of Airstrikes in Iran

Tel aviv: The Israeli army announced on Monday the initiation of a wave of "extensive" airstrikes targeting multiple areas in Iran, including the capital, Tehran. The military statement specified that the strikes were conducted in Tehran, Isfahan, and southern regions of Iran, though details on the specific targets were not disclosed.

According to Anadolu Agency, this development follows a joint attack by Israel and the US on February 28, which resulted in over 1,200 fatalities, including the death of Supreme Leader Ayatollah Ali Khamenei. In response, Tehran launched drone and missile strikes targeting Israel and several neighboring countries, including Jordan, Iraq, and Gulf nations that host US military installations.
